What Exactly Are Manufactured Homes?
First things first, let's clear up any confusion. Manufactured homes are not the same as mobile homes. While the terms are sometimes used interchangeably, there's a crucial difference. Manufactured homes are built entirely in a factory under a federal building code administered by the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D). This ensures a high level of quality and safety. They are transported to their final location and can be placed on a permanent foundation. In contrast, mobile homes were built before the HUD code and are often considered less durable and less safe. Understanding this difference is super important when you're considering buying a home.
When we're talking about manufactured homes in Mountain View, CA, we're referring to homes that offer a fantastic alternative to traditional, stick-built houses. They come in a variety of sizes and designs, and many offer modern amenities and features. Think spacious floor plans, updated kitchens, and even master suites. The best part? They're often significantly more affordable than comparable site-built homes, making them a great option for first-time homebuyers, retirees, or anyone looking to downsize without sacrificing quality or comfort. They can be a great investment for those looking to get into the Mountain View, CA, housing market without breaking the bank. These homes are designed and built with precision in a controlled factory setting, ensuring consistent quality and reduced construction time. This streamlined process not only saves time but also often translates into cost savings, which can be passed on to you, the buyer. The affordability factor is a major draw, especially in a place like Mountain View, where the real estate market can be notoriously competitive. You can often find a manufactured home that fits your budget and lifestyle without compromising on location or amenities.

Important Considerations Before Buying
Before you jump into buying a manufactured home in Mountain View, CA, there are a few things you should keep in mind:
- Land Ownership: In most cases, you'll be renting the land your manufactured home sits on. This means you'll pay monthly lot rent in addition to your mortgage or home payments. Understand the terms of the lot rent, including any potential increases, before you buy. This is a crucial financial aspect. Make sure you fully understand the terms of the lot rent before making any commitments. You'll want to factor this recurring cost into your budget and long-term financial planning.
- Community Rules: Manufactured home communities often have rules and regulations that you'll need to follow. These rules might cover things like pets, landscaping, and parking. Review the community's rules and regulations carefully to ensure they align with your lifestyle. It's essential to understand and be comfortable with the community rules, ensuring a harmonious living experience. These rules are in place to maintain the community's overall appeal and protect your investment.
- Financing: Getting a mortgage for a manufactured home can be different than financing a traditional home. Work with a lender who is familiar with manufactured home loans and understand the available financing options. Researching financing options is essential before you start your home search. It is highly recommended to seek pre-approval for a mortgage to get a clear understanding of your budget.
- Resale Value: While manufactured homes can be a great investment, their resale value can be affected by factors like location, condition, and market conditions. Research the local market and get a sense of the resale value of manufactured homes in the area. Investigate recent sales data for similar properties in the community. Understanding the potential resale value is important for long-term financial planning. This information will help you to assess the potential return on your investment.
Maintenance and Upkeep: Keeping Your Manufactured Home in Top Shape
Just like any home, manufactured homes require regular maintenance to keep them in excellent condition. This not only preserves your investment but also ensures a comfortable and safe living environment. Here's a quick rundown of essential maintenance tasks:
- Regular Inspections: Schedule annual inspections to identify any potential issues early on. This includes checking the roof, plumbing, electrical systems, and foundation. Regular inspections help you to catch problems early, before they escalate into costly repairs.
- Roof Maintenance: Inspect your roof regularly for leaks, damage, or wear and tear. Keep the gutters clean and clear of debris. Timely roof maintenance protects your home from water damage and extends the lifespan of your roof.
- Exterior Maintenance: Regularly clean and maintain the exterior of your home. This includes washing the siding, painting as needed, and maintaining the landscaping. A well-maintained exterior enhances curb appeal and protects your home from the elements.
- Interior Maintenance: Address any interior issues promptly. This includes fixing leaky faucets, repairing drywall, and maintaining appliances. Prompt interior maintenance prevents small problems from becoming major headaches.
- HVAC System: Maintain your HVAC system by changing filters regularly and scheduling professional tune-ups. A well-maintained HVAC system ensures efficient heating and cooling, saving you money on energy bills and extending the life of your equipment.
